 "5 of cups.  Disappointment" is one of the more negative of the Thoth tarot cards, akin to 5 of Disks "Failure", both representing the geomantic "Rubeus", from  17th Century geomancy, which many early occultis used as a way of discerning patterns in nature as divination and patterns that were devised to create a foretelling.  Rubeus being seen as an inverted glass, within its dot symbolism, and is latin for "Red" and essentially means evil if it is revealed to the participant of the reading.  The card shows five empty cups in the formation of an inverted pentagram, the lotus flowers leaves are falling from the "fiery winds" sitting above a "dead sea", and according to Aleister Crowley's (d1947) interpretation, the card represents the beginning of destruction.  "5 of cups.  Disappointment" is ruled by Mars over Scorpio, apparently also a bad omen.

From Crowley's "The Book of Thoth", for the "XX.  The Aeon" Thoth Tarot card he fuses everything from Greek mythology, Egyptian, and Jewish/Hermetic Qabalah to his own belief of the 'Thelema' religion that the "The Aeon" is now upon us, which is part of the "Age of Horus" that had began in 1904.  And will herald in an age where the Abrahamic religions will diminish, and human advancement, self realization will thrive.  Of course Crowley contractionary elements are all over his own reading of the card, that this will be a process of transferring the spiritual path to the one of freedom from the bondage of the old ways, as he quotes in his explanation from 'The Book of Thoth': "The time for the birth of an Aeon seems to be indicated by great concentration of political power with the accompanying improvements in the means of travel and communication, with a general advance in philosophy and science, with a general need of consolidation in religious thought.  As you can see, very much keeping in tune with his Proto-Fascist belief of structural change achieved through power, rather than spiritual.
